RU2006127273A - Способ и устройство масштабирования сигнала по времени - Google Patents
Способ и устройство масштабирования сигнала по времени Download PDFInfo
- Publication number
- RU2006127273A RU2006127273A RU2006127273/09A RU2006127273A RU2006127273A RU 2006127273 A RU2006127273 A RU 2006127273A RU 2006127273/09 A RU2006127273/09 A RU 2006127273/09A RU 2006127273 A RU2006127273 A RU 2006127273A RU 2006127273 A RU2006127273 A RU 2006127273A
- Authority
- RU
- Russia
- Prior art keywords
- time
- parameter value
- signal
- frequency samples
- determining
- Prior art date
Links
- 238000000034 method Methods 0.000 title claims 3
- 238000004590 computer program Methods 0.000 claims 2
- 230000002123 temporal effect Effects 0.000 claims 2
- 230000004048 modification Effects 0.000 claims 1
- 238000012986 modification Methods 0.000 claims 1
- 239000003607 modifier Substances 0.000 claims 1
- 230000005236 sound signal Effects 0.000 claims 1
- 230000001360 synchronised effect Effects 0.000 abstract 1
Classifications
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
- G10L19/00—Speech or audio signals analysis-synthesis techniques for redundancy reduction, e.g. in vocoders; Coding or decoding of speech or audio signals, using source filter models or psychoacoustic analysis
- G10L19/008—Multichannel audio signal coding or decoding using interchannel correlation to reduce redundancy, e.g. joint-stereo, intensity-coding or matrixing
-
- G—PHYSICS
- G10—MUSICAL INSTRUMENTS; ACOUSTICS
- G10L—SPEECH ANALYSIS TECHNIQUES OR SPEECH SYNTHESIS; SPEECH RECOGNITION; SPEECH OR VOICE PROCESSING TECHNIQUES; SPEECH OR AUDIO CODING OR DECODING
- G10L21/00—Speech or voice signal processing techniques to produce another audible or non-audible signal, e.g. visual or tactile, in order to modify its quality or its intelligibility
- G10L21/04—Time compression or expansion
Landscapes
- Engineering & Computer Science (AREA)
- Physics & Mathematics (AREA)
- Acoustics & Sound (AREA)
- Multimedia (AREA)
- Health & Medical Sciences (AREA)
- Audiology, Speech & Language Pathology (AREA)
- Human Computer Interaction (AREA)
- Signal Processing (AREA)
- Computational Linguistics (AREA)
- Quality & Reliability (AREA)
- Mathematical Physics (AREA)
- Compression, Expansion, Code Conversion, And Decoders (AREA)
- Synchronisation In Digital Transmission Systems (AREA)
- Communication Control (AREA)
- Stereo-Broadcasting Methods (AREA)
- Signal Processing For Digital Recording And Reproducing (AREA)
- Television Systems (AREA)
Claims (17)
1. Устройство масштабирования по времени сигнала, содержащее:
средство приема (501) входного сигнала, содержащего первый сигнал и данные расширения;
средство генерирования (503, 505) масштабированного по времени сигнала из первого сигнала;
средство генерирования (507) множества блоков частотных выборок масштабированного по времени сигнала, при этом каждый блок частотных выборок соответствует фиксированному интервалу времени масштабированного по времени сигнала, причем фиксированный интервал времени не зависит от коэффициента масштабирования по времени;
средство определения первой временной ассоциации (515) между первым значением параметра данных расширения и первым блоком частотных выборок, имеющим ассоциированный первый интервал времени масштабированного по времени сигнала;
средство определения (515) второго значения параметра, ассоциированного со вторым блоком частотных выборок, в ответ на первую временную ассоциацию и первое значение параметра;
средство модификации данных (509) второго блока частотных выборок в ответ на второе значение параметра и
средство генерирования блоков выходных выборок временной области (511, 513) из блоков частотных выборок.
2. Устройство по п.1, в котором средство определения первой временной ассоциации (515) выполнено с возможностью определения первого блока частотных выборок как имеющего ассоциированный интервал времени, соответствующий моменту времени, ассоциированному с первым значением параметра.
3. Устройство по п.1, в котором первая временная ассоциация содержит указание позиции времени значения параметра в рамках первого интервала времени.
4. Устройство по п.1, дополнительно содержащее средство определения (515) второй временной ассоциации между третьим значением параметра данных расширения и третьим блоком частотных выборок; при этом средство определения второго значения параметра (515) выполнено с возможностью осуществления интерполяции в ответ на первое значение параметра, первую временную ассоциацию, третье значение параметра и вторую временную ассоциацию.
5. Устройство по п.4, в котором интерполяция является линейной интерполяцией.
6. Устройство по п.1, в котором средство определения первой временной ассоциации (515) выполнено с возможностью определения первой временной ассоциации в ответ на предшествующую временную ассоциацию.
7. Устройство по п.1, дополнительно содержащее средство определения (515) масштабированного сдвига по времени между последовательными значениями параметров данных расширения, при этом средство определения первой временной ассоциации (515) выполнено с возможностью определения момента времени первого значения параметра в ответ на предшествующее значение параметра и масштабированный сдвиг по времени и с возможностью генерации временной ассоциации в ответ на этот момент времени.
8. Устройство по п.7, в котором средство определения второго значения параметра (515) выполнено с возможностью ассоциирования первого значения параметра с номинальной временной позицией в рамках первого интервала времени в ответ на временную ассоциацию и с возможностью определения второго значения параметра в ответ на первое значение параметра и номинальную временную позицию.
9. Устройство по п.8, в котором средство определения второго значения параметра (515) выполнено с возможностью определения второго значения параметра в качестве реакции на интерполяцию в ответ на первое значение параметра и номинальную позицию времени.
10. Устройство по п.1, в котором входной сигнал является параметрическим кодированным аудиосигналом.
11. Устройство по п.1, в котором средство генерирования блоков частотных выборок (507) содержит комплексно экспоненциально модулированные гребенки фильтров.
12. Устройство по п.1, в котором данные расширения содержат параметрические стереоданные.
13. Устройство по п.12, в котором первое значение параметра - это значение параметра стереоизображения, выбранного из группы, состоящей из:
параметров межканальной разности интенсивности;
параметров межканальной разности времен или фаз и
параметров межканальной когерентности.
14. Устройство по п.1, в котором средство модифицирования (509) выполнено с возможностью модифицирования данных второго блока частотных выборок для того, чтобы генерировать, по меньшей мере, первый блок частотных выборок стереоканала.
15. Способ масштабирования по времени сигнала, содержащий этапы, на которых
принимают входной сигнал, содержащий первый сигнал и данные расширения;
генерируют масштабированный по времени сигнал из первого сигнала;
генерируют блоки частотных выборок масштабированного по времени сигнала, при этом каждый блок частотных выборок соответствует фиксированному интервалу времени масштабированного по времени сигнала, причем фиксированный интервал времени не зависит от коэффициента масштабирования по времени;
определяют первую временную ассоциацию между первым значением параметра данных расширения и первым блоком частотных выборок, имеющим ассоциированный первый интервал времени масштабированного по времени сигнала;
определяют второе значение параметра, ассоциированное со вторым блоком частотных выборок, в ответ на первую временную ассоциацию и первое значение параметра;
модифицируют данные второго блока частотных выборок в ответ на второе значение параметра и
генерируют блоки выходных выборок временной области из блоков частотных выборок.
16. Компьютерная программа, дающая возможность выполнения способа по п.15.
17. Носитель записи, содержащий компьютерную программу по п.16.
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
EP04100306.2 | 2004-01-28 | ||
EP04100306 | 2004-01-28 |
Publications (2)
Publication Number | Publication Date |
---|---|
RU2006127273A true RU2006127273A (ru) | 2008-02-10 |
RU2381569C2 RU2381569C2 (ru) | 2010-02-10 |
Family
ID=34814365
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
RU2006127273/09A RU2381569C2 (ru) | 2004-01-28 | 2005-01-14 | Способ и устройство масштабирования сигнала по времени |
Country Status (11)
Country | Link |
---|---|
US (1) | US7734473B2 (ru) |
EP (1) | EP1711937B1 (ru) |
JP (1) | JP2007519967A (ru) |
KR (1) | KR20070001111A (ru) |
CN (1) | CN1914668B (ru) |
AT (1) | ATE447226T1 (ru) |
BR (1) | BRPI0507124A (ru) |
DE (1) | DE602005017358D1 (ru) |
ES (1) | ES2335221T3 (ru) |
RU (1) | RU2381569C2 (ru) |
WO (1) | WO2005073958A1 (ru) |
Families Citing this family (23)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US8027478B2 (en) * | 2004-04-16 | 2011-09-27 | Dublin Institute Of Technology | Method and system for sound source separation |
FR2888699A1 (fr) * | 2005-07-13 | 2007-01-19 | France Telecom | Dispositif de codage/decodage hierachique |
US9159333B2 (en) * | 2006-06-21 | 2015-10-13 | Samsung Electronics Co., Ltd. | Method and apparatus for adaptively encoding and decoding high frequency band |
CN101479788B (zh) * | 2006-06-29 | 2012-01-11 | Nxp股份有限公司 | 声音帧长度适配 |
US8571875B2 (en) | 2006-10-18 | 2013-10-29 | Samsung Electronics Co., Ltd. | Method, medium, and apparatus encoding and/or decoding multichannel audio signals |
KR101434198B1 (ko) * | 2006-11-17 | 2014-08-26 | 삼성전자주식회사 | 신호 복호화 방법 |
JP5103880B2 (ja) * | 2006-11-24 | 2012-12-19 | 富士通株式会社 | 復号化装置および復号化方法 |
WO2008096313A1 (en) * | 2007-02-06 | 2008-08-14 | Koninklijke Philips Electronics N.V. | Low complexity parametric stereo decoder |
KR20080073925A (ko) * | 2007-02-07 | 2008-08-12 | 삼성전자주식회사 | 파라메트릭 부호화된 오디오 신호를 복호화하는 방법 및장치 |
WO2009010831A1 (en) * | 2007-07-18 | 2009-01-22 | Nokia Corporation | Flexible parameter update in audio/speech coded signals |
CN103474076B (zh) * | 2008-10-06 | 2017-04-12 | 爱立信电话股份有限公司 | 用于输送对齐的多通道音频的方法和设备 |
EP2650877B1 (en) * | 2008-10-06 | 2016-04-06 | Telefonaktiebolaget LM Ericsson (publ) | Method and apparatus for delivery of aligned multi-channel audio |
EP2214161A1 (en) | 2009-01-28 | 2010-08-04 | Fraunhofer-Gesellschaft zur Förderung der angewandten Forschung e.V. | Apparatus, method and computer program for upmixing a downmix audio signal |
TWI662788B (zh) | 2009-02-18 | 2019-06-11 | 瑞典商杜比國際公司 | 用於高頻重建或參數立體聲之複指數調變濾波器組 |
TWI516138B (zh) * | 2010-08-24 | 2016-01-01 | 杜比國際公司 | 從二聲道音頻訊號決定參數式立體聲參數之系統與方法及其電腦程式產品 |
CN103098131B (zh) * | 2010-08-24 | 2015-03-11 | 杜比国际公司 | 调频立体声无线电接收器的间歇单声道接收的隐藏 |
EP2710592B1 (en) * | 2011-07-15 | 2017-11-22 | Huawei Technologies Co., Ltd. | Method and apparatus for processing a multi-channel audio signal |
IN2015DN04001A (ru) * | 2012-11-07 | 2015-10-02 | Dolby Int Ab | |
WO2014170530A1 (en) * | 2013-04-15 | 2014-10-23 | Nokia Corporation | Multiple channel audio signal encoder mode determiner |
US9686609B1 (en) * | 2013-06-28 | 2017-06-20 | Avnera Corporation | Low power synchronous data interface |
CN104347077B (zh) * | 2014-10-23 | 2018-01-16 | 清华大学 | 一种立体声编解码方法 |
JP6763194B2 (ja) * | 2016-05-10 | 2020-09-30 | 株式会社Jvcケンウッド | 符号化装置、復号装置、通信システム |
US10210874B2 (en) * | 2017-02-03 | 2019-02-19 | Qualcomm Incorporated | Multi channel coding |
Family Cites Families (12)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5175769A (en) * | 1991-07-23 | 1992-12-29 | Rolm Systems | Method for time-scale modification of signals |
US5828994A (en) * | 1996-06-05 | 1998-10-27 | Interval Research Corporation | Non-uniform time scale modification of recorded audio |
JP3430968B2 (ja) * | 1999-05-06 | 2003-07-28 | ヤマハ株式会社 | ディジタル信号の時間軸圧伸方法及び装置 |
JP3465628B2 (ja) * | 1999-05-06 | 2003-11-10 | ヤマハ株式会社 | オーディオ信号の時間軸圧伸方法及び装置 |
US6278387B1 (en) * | 1999-09-28 | 2001-08-21 | Conexant Systems, Inc. | Audio encoder and decoder utilizing time scaling for variable playback |
US6842735B1 (en) * | 1999-12-17 | 2005-01-11 | Interval Research Corporation | Time-scale modification of data-compressed audio information |
JP2001255894A (ja) * | 2000-03-13 | 2001-09-21 | Sony Corp | 再生速度変換装置及び方法 |
JP2002268700A (ja) * | 2001-03-09 | 2002-09-20 | Canon Inc | 音響情報符号化装置及び復号装置及び方法及びコンピュータプログラム及び記憶媒体 |
US7610205B2 (en) * | 2002-02-12 | 2009-10-27 | Dolby Laboratories Licensing Corporation | High quality time-scaling and pitch-scaling of audio signals |
US7079905B2 (en) * | 2001-12-05 | 2006-07-18 | Ssi Corporation | Time scaling of stereo audio |
US7239999B2 (en) * | 2002-07-23 | 2007-07-03 | Intel Corporation | Speed control playback of parametric speech encoded digital audio |
US6982377B2 (en) * | 2003-12-18 | 2006-01-03 | Texas Instruments Incorporated | Time-scale modification of music signals based on polyphase filterbanks and constrained time-domain processing |
-
2005
- 2005-01-14 ES ES05702669T patent/ES2335221T3/es active Active
- 2005-01-14 RU RU2006127273/09A patent/RU2381569C2/ru not_active IP Right Cessation
- 2005-01-14 EP EP05702669A patent/EP1711937B1/en not_active Not-in-force
- 2005-01-14 US US10/597,387 patent/US7734473B2/en not_active Expired - Fee Related
- 2005-01-14 BR BRPI0507124-0A patent/BRPI0507124A/pt not_active IP Right Cessation
- 2005-01-14 KR KR1020067015305A patent/KR20070001111A/ko not_active Application Discontinuation
- 2005-01-14 JP JP2006550386A patent/JP2007519967A/ja active Pending
- 2005-01-14 DE DE602005017358T patent/DE602005017358D1/de active Active
- 2005-01-14 WO PCT/IB2005/050159 patent/WO2005073958A1/en not_active Application Discontinuation
- 2005-01-14 CN CN2005800033485A patent/CN1914668B/zh not_active Expired - Fee Related
- 2005-01-14 AT AT05702669T patent/ATE447226T1/de not_active IP Right Cessation
Also Published As
Publication number | Publication date |
---|---|
US20090192804A1 (en) | 2009-07-30 |
CN1914668B (zh) | 2010-06-16 |
RU2381569C2 (ru) | 2010-02-10 |
US7734473B2 (en) | 2010-06-08 |
JP2007519967A (ja) | 2007-07-19 |
DE602005017358D1 (de) | 2009-12-10 |
CN1914668A (zh) | 2007-02-14 |
EP1711937A1 (en) | 2006-10-18 |
ATE447226T1 (de) | 2009-11-15 |
BRPI0507124A (pt) | 2007-06-19 |
ES2335221T3 (es) | 2010-03-23 |
KR20070001111A (ko) | 2007-01-03 |
EP1711937B1 (en) | 2009-10-28 |
WO2005073958A1 (en) | 2005-08-11 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
RU2006127273A (ru) | Способ и устройство масштабирования сигнала по времени | |
US8831759B2 (en) | Audio coding | |
CN101189661B (zh) | 用于产生数据流和产生多通道表示的设备和方法 | |
JP3646938B1 (ja) | オーディオ復号化装置およびオーディオ復号化方法 | |
CA2778889C (en) | Apparatus and method for synchronizing additional data and base data | |
TWI505265B (zh) | 操縱具有瞬變事件的音頻信號的設備和方法以及具有執行該方法之程式碼的電腦程式 | |
US20050177360A1 (en) | Audio coding | |
CA2953421A1 (en) | Audio processor and method for processing an audio signal using horizontal phase correction | |
US7328076B2 (en) | Generalized envelope matching technique for fast time-scale modification | |
JP2010015152A (ja) | 入力信号の値のシーケンスのタイムスケーリングのための方法 | |
JPWO2009054228A1 (ja) | オーディオ信号補間装置及びオーディオ信号補間方法 | |
AU2012257865B2 (en) | Apparatus and method and computer program for generating a stereo output signal for providing additional output channels | |
Crockett | High quality multi-channel time-scaling and pitch-shifting using auditory scene analysis | |
TW580842B (en) | Time scaling of stereo audio | |
KR20070037984A (ko) | 다채널 오디오 신호의 디코딩 방법 및 그 장치 | |
KR101333162B1 (ko) | Imdct 입력신호를 이용한 오디오 신호의 음정 및 속도 가변 장치 및 방법 | |
Polotti | Fractal additive synthesis: spectral modeling of sound for low rate coding of quality audio | |
JP6630605B2 (ja) | インパルス応答推定装置及びプログラム | |
JPH08305393A (ja) | 再生装置 | |
JP4222250B2 (ja) | 圧縮楽音データ再生装置 | |
KR100891670B1 (ko) | 신호 처리 방법 및 장치 | |
KR100891668B1 (ko) | 믹스 신호 처리 방법 및 장치 | |
JP2002358078A (ja) | 音楽ソース同期回路および音楽ソース同期方法 | |
JP5104202B2 (ja) | 音響信号に対する情報のリアルタイム埋め込み装置 | |
JP2008225234A (ja) | 音声信号処理装置 |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
MM4A | The patent is invalid due to non-payment of fees |
Effective date: 20120115 |